Q: How do I remove latex particles from an optical cuvette.
A: We recommend you use a warm 1% Alconox detergent followed by a warm water rinse to clean the optical cuvettes.

There are several instances where the use of cleaners can impact accreditation of your laboratory. One is to pass inspections by the College of American Pathologists (CAP). Another is water testing labs that must meet State accreditation standards.
